You published that post. You felt that instant gratification rush. And then three minutes later you were already refreshing the app to see how many views you got. That rush is not just a habit anymore. It is actively rewriting your subconscious beliefs about what is possible for you in your business, and it is happening way beneath your conscious awareness.

Every time you check and find nothing, your brain files it as evidence. Evidence that it is not working, that results do not come easily to you, that maybe you are just someone who has to work harder than everyone else. And the worst part? That self sabotage behaviour is being supercharged by your brain's own dopamine loop, repeating itself multiple times a day without you even realising it.

In today's episode I am getting into exactly what is happening in your brain when you expect instant results, why the self punishment that follows is one of the most damaging things you can do for your next level, and three things you can start doing right now to change your habits around this pattern and start building the right evidence in your subconscious programming instead.
